Op. I have hair like yours. Dry, fine, fuzzy and not super think. It always looks thicker at certain times of year and lengths. I thought I was balding from 14 till now. I am now 47 and have about 75-80% of my hair. Yes it's thinned and if it's completely flat out of the shower there is a pretty noticeable spot. Even dry and flat. But I am able to comb it back and it looks ok.
Anyways I don't think you are experiencing anything right now except a mature hairline that MOST men get and like me you just have dry ,fine hair. There are very few men that have a juvenile hairline through life. The only scalp I see is caused by you parting your hair. Mine looked like that or even worse at 15. Also this time of year about August-Oct. I always notice my hair looking dryer and thinner and than by late October it looks thicker again. Thinning can happen very slowly. Don't let these guys scare you. If you want to use something to maintain, do so. But I honestly don't think you need to right now. Have a good day.
